Bayside 'Boogeyman' Cited for Scaring Little Kids

After being warned before, 55-year-old continued to frighten young children.

While waiting with their children for the school bus, two Bayside moms in the 8600 block of North Greenvale Road called the police after a neighbor repeatedly scared their children with comments about the boogeyman.

According to the police report:

Around 8:15 a.m. Sept. 9, one of the moms called after a 55-year-old man who lives on the same block walked by with his dog and told the children that there were going to be eaten and that he was the "boogeyman."

Both moms told police the man regularly scares their children and they believe he purposely harasses them with his comments while they wait for the bus.

An officer had already warned the man about harassing the neighbors on Sept. 7, and for scaring the children while they waited for the bus.

Officers went to the man’s house, and while they could hear he was inside, he would not answer the door. Police mailed a citation for disorderly conduct, with a $681 fine, to his home.

The report says that dispatched advised the officers that the man had called the Milwaukee County Sheriff's Office to advise that Bayside police were at his house and they intended to do him harm.
